Minestrone Soup with Pasta

Minestrone Soup with Pasta 🥗

A garden of vegetables, beans, and pasta in a light tomato broth, the Italian classic that feels like a warm hug.

Ingredients (serves 4)

  • 2 tbsp Olive Oil
  • 1 Onion
  • 2 Carrot
  • 2 Celery
  • 1 Zucchini
  • 1 can White Beans
  • 1 can Crushed Tomatoes
  • 4 cups Vegetable Stock
  • 1 cup Pasta
  • 2 tbsp Basil
  • Salt
  • Black Pepper

Instructions

  1. 1

    Heat olive oil in a large pot over medium heat and sauté diced onion, carrots, and celery until softened, about 8 minutes.

  2. 2

    Add diced zucchini and cook for 2 minutes.

  3. 3

    Add crushed tomatoes, white beans, and vegetable stock, bring to a simmer and cook for 15 minutes.

  4. 4

    Add pasta and cook until tender, about 8 to 10 minutes.

  5. 5

    Stir in fresh basil and season with salt and pepper to taste.
